Solution for -(p+2)=2p+7 equation:



-(p+2)=2p+7
We move all terms to the left:
-(p+2)-(2p+7)=0
We get rid of parentheses
-p-2p-2-7=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
-3p-9=0
We move all terms containing p to the left, all other terms to the right
-3p=9
p=9/-3
p=-3
